From Adamstown to Rathmines by bus and train
To get from Adamstown to Rathmines in Dublin, take the COMMUTER train from Adamstown station to Dublin Pearse station. Next, take the 142 bus from Pearse Station station to Military Road station. The total trip duration for this route is approximately 57 min. The ride fare is €2.00. The bus and train schedule from Adamstown may change.
